Combine ground chicken, chorizo, chopped sea scallops, tomato paste, garlic, parsley, salt, and pepper in a large bowl.
Mix all ingredients well.
Form the mixture into small patties, about 2 inches in diameter.
Arrange the patties on a platter lined with waxed paper.
Cover the platter with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ld.
Preheat the grill to medium-high heat.
Oil the grill grates to prevent sticking.
Place the patties on the grill and cook for 4 minutes per side, or until fully cooked.
Transfer the cooked burgers to a serving platter.
To assemble, place each burger on a mini roll.
Top with butter lettuce leaves and thinly sliced plum tomatoes.
Add a generous spoonful of spicy pimento mayo.
To make the mayo, combine mayonnaise, chili powder, lemon juice, finely chopped pimentos, and reserved pimento juice in a small bowl.
Mix well until everything is thoroughly blended.
Serve the burgers immediately.
Expert advice for the best results
For extra flavor, marinate the chicken mixture for a few hours before grilling.
Add a squeeze of lime juice to the burger mixture for brightness.
Toast the mini rolls for added texture.
